Description
A delicious and spicy Hot Honey Chicken Bowl featuring tender chicken thighs, jasmine rice, and fresh vegetables, drizzled with a sweet and spicy hot honey sauce.
Ingredients
- 2 cups cooked jasmine rice
- 1 pound boneless, skinless chicken thighs
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1 teaspoon onion powder
- 1 teaspoon paprika
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 1/4 cup hot honey
- 1/4 cup mayonnaise
- 1 tablespoon lemon juice
- 1 cup shredded green cabbage
- 1/2 cup sliced cucumbers
- 1/4 cup chopped green onions
- 1/4 cup chopped fresh cilantro
Instructions
- Cook the jasmine rice according to package instructions and set aside.
- In a bowl, season the chicken thighs with salt, black pepper, garlic powder, onion powder, and paprika.
-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add the seasoned chicken thighs and cook for about 5-7 minutes on each side, or until fully cooked and golden brown.
- Once cooked, remove the chicken from the skillet and let it rest for a few minutes before slicing it into bite-sized pieces.
- In a small bowl, mix together the hot honey, mayonnaise, and lemon juice. Adjust the sweetness to taste.
- To assemble the bowls, start with a base of jasmine rice, then add the sliced chicken, shredded cabbage, sliced cucumbers, and top with green onions and cilantro.
- Drizzle the hot honey sauce over the top and serve immediately.
Notes
- For a spicy kick, add sliced jalapeños or a sprinkle of red pepper flakes.
- Swap out the chicken thighs for grilled shrimp or tofu for a different protein option.
